Jim Cramer Discsusses Meta Platforms (NASDAQ:META)’s “Brilliant Team of People” & Their Big Worry Ramish Cheema Sat, July 25, 2026 at 3:56 AM EDT 2 min read META GOOG Despite tremors in its share price, Cramer continues to be lukewarm about Meta Platforms (NASDAQ:META). The shares are down by 8.5% year-to-date and by 16.7% over the past year. One major point of debate surrounding Meta Platforms (NASDAQ:META) relates to its heavy capital expenditure in order to keep up with other mega cap peers. However, while rivals Google, Microsoft and Amazon have cloud computing businesses where they can use their data centers, Meta Platforms (NASDAQ:META) does not. On this front, July was an important month for both Cramer and the firm. The CNBC TV host was among the few to confirm that the social media giant was considering selling excess compute capacity. This decision was later confirmed by Meta Platforms (NASDAQ:META)'s CEO Mark Zuckerberg, and on the day the news was reported, Cramer famously predicted that the stock would gain a hundred points due to the move. However, since July 1st, the stock has gained 31 points. In his Tuesday morning appearance, Cramer commented on Meta Platforms (NASDAQ:META)'s executives being worried about their data center investments in Louisiana: "You talk to Mark Zuckerberg who's really smart and he has a brilliant team of people. And they're worried about Louisiana and the big deal they're doing with Entergy. Because they're really smart and they live and breathe that stuff." On July 3rd, Meta Platforms (NASDAQ:META) announced that its Louisiana investment would now cross $50 billion and touch five gigawatts of computing capacity. The firm added that the project had led to $1.6 billion in contracts for local businesses in the state. Over the next three years, Meta Platforms (NASDAQ:META) plans to invest $300 billion in US facilities.Recently, on July 20th, Rothschild Redburn discussed Meta Platforms (NASDAQ:META)'s shares. It raised the share price target to $1,000 from $900 and kept a Buy rating on the stock. The financial firm outlined that the social media company was shifting towards tailoring its AI products to small businesses over consumer use cases. It added that the move could widen Meta Platforms (NASDAQ:META)'s moat in the sector and generate longer-term tailwinds for the firm.During Q4 2025, 256 out of the 1,041 hedge funds covered by Insider Monkey owned Meta Platforms (NASDAQ:META)'s shares. In Q1, this figure was 262 out of the 1,022 hedge funds. A notable stake belonged to Newlands Management Operations LLC and was worth $5.6 billion. Other notable funds with stakes in Meta Platforms (NASDAQ:META) include Fisher Asset Management and First Eagle Investment Management .
